Jimmy Hill, American Killed in Ukraine, 'Gunned Down' in Bread Line: Family
Source: Newsweek
Jimmy Hill, an American born in Minnesota, was killed in Ukraine while waiting in line for bread, his family wrote in a Facebook post on Thursday.
Anton Gerashchenko, the adviser to the Minister of Internal Affairs of Ukraine, confirmed on Telegram that Hill, 67, was killed in Chernihiv Wednesday. The city, about 80 miles from Kyiv, has been suffering "heavy artillery" attacks from Russian forces and Ukrainian police wrote on Facebook that several United States citizens have died there.
Cheryl Hill Gordon, Hill's sister, posted about her brother's death on Facebook. "He was waiting in a bread line with several other people when they were gunned down by Russian military snipers," Gordon wrote. "His body was found in the street by the local police."
According to Gordon, Hill was staying in Ukraine with a friend, mentioned as Ira, who was "severely ill," and had been stranded in a hospital with her when the war began on February 24.
